All-in-one PCs have become increasingly popular due to their sleek design and space-saving features. They combine the monitor and CPU into a single unit, making them ideal for both home and office environments. In this article, we will compare various models based on their specifications and prices to help you make an informed decision.
Top All-in-One PCs in the Market
The market offers a wide range of all-in-one PCs, from budget-friendly options to high-end models with advanced features. Here are some of the most popular models currently available:
- Apple iMac 24-inch
- Dell Inspiron 27 7000
- HP Pavilion 24 All-in-One
- Microsoft Surface Studio 2
- Lenovo IdeaCentre AIO 3
Comparison of Specifications
Below is a detailed comparison of the key specifications for these models, including processor, RAM, storage, display, and graphics:
Apple iMac 24-inch
Processor: Apple M1 chip (8-core)
RAM: 8GB or 16GB
Storage: 256GB to 2TB SSD
Display: 24-inch 4.5K Retina
Graphics: Integrated Apple GPU
Dell Inspiron 27 7000
Processor: Intel Core i7-10700
RAM: 16GB
Storage: 512GB SSD
Display: 27-inch FHD (1920×1080)
Graphics: Intel UHD Graphics 630
HP Pavilion 24 All-in-One
Processor: AMD Ryzen 5 5600U
RAM: 8GB
Storage: 256GB SSD
Display: 23.8-inch FHD
Graphics: Integrated AMD Radeon
Microsoft Surface Studio 2
Processor: Intel Core i7-7820HQ
RAM: 16GB
Storage: 1TB SSD
Display: 28-inch PixelSense Touch
Graphics: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070
Pricing Overview
Prices for all-in-one PCs vary significantly based on specifications, brand, and features. Here’s a general overview:
- Apple iMac 24-inch: $1,299 – $2,299
- Dell Inspiron 27 7000: $1,000 – $1,500
- HP Pavilion 24 All-in-One: $700 – $1,000
- Microsoft Surface Studio 2: $3,500 – $4,500
- Lenovo IdeaCentre AIO 3: $600 – $900
Factors to Consider When Choosing
When selecting an all-in-one PC, consider the following factors:
- Performance: Ensure the processor and RAM meet your needs.
- Display Quality: Look for high-resolution screens for better clarity.
- Storage: Choose adequate SSD or HDD space based on your usage.
- Graphics: Important for gaming, video editing, or graphic design.
- Price: Balance features with your budget.
By comparing these specifications and prices, you can select the best all-in-one PC that fits your needs and budget.
